An early 19th-Century vernier octant signed Neill, Belfast
constructed in ebony, ivory and brass, the inlaid ivory scale divided 2½°- 0°- 105°, vernier clamp and fine tangent screw adjustment, pin hole sight cover over telescope thread, complete with six shades, two mirrors, brass pin feet and wooden handle, radius -- 10in. (25.5cm.)

Lot Essay

Robert Neill is recorded as working from four different addresses in Belfast between 1805 and 1840
